Gate-based quantum computer has emerged as among the most promising architectural methods for accomplishing scalable quantum computation. This methodology utilises quantum gates as fundamental building blocks, similar to how classic computers employ logic gates, yet leveraging quantum mechanical properties such as superposition and entanglement. The accuracy needed for gate procedures needs sophisticated control systems and error correction mechanisms, which have seen amazing enhancements over the last few years. Researchers have actually established increasingly stable qubit layouts and more accurate gate implementations, causing systems efficient in carrying out intricate quantum algorithms with higher fidelity. The modular nature of gate-based approaches permits adaptable circuit layout and less complicated debugging of quantum programs. Furthermore, this style benefits from reputable theoretical structures that promote formula advancement and performance optimization. The standardisation of gateway sets and shows languages has actually additionally boosted the ease of access of these systems for programmers and researchers. As gate fidelities remain to improve and coherence times prolong, gate-based systems are becoming increasingly practical for solving real-world issues that were formerly intractable utilising classic computational methods.

Gate-model quantum systems have actually developed themselves as a foundation innovation in the quantum computing community, offering a global approach to quantum calculation that can theoretically resolve any type of problem amenable to quantum speedup. These systems run by using a series of quantum gates to control qubit states, creating complex quantum circuits that encode computational algorithms. The universality of gate-model approaches suggests that any quantum algorithm can be broken down into a series of primary gate operations, giving incredible flexibility in problem-solving applications Current advancements in gate layout and application have resulted in higher integrity operations and decreased error rates, making these systems significantly useful for real-world applications. The advancement of error correction codes particularly customised for gate-model designs has further enhanced their reliability and scalability potential. Furthermore, the standardisation of gate sets has get more info actually promoted the production of comprehensive software program stacks that abstract away a lot of the intricacy associated with quantum programming. This has actually enabled scientists and developers to concentrate on algorithm design instead of low-level hardware control, accelerating advancement throughout several application domains. The ongoing refinement of gate-model quantum systems positions them as a top candidate for attaining fault-tolerant quantum calculation, which represents the ultimate objective for useful quantum systems that can dependably resolve problems past the reach of classical computer systems. The growth of useful quantum computing applications has actually increased dramatically as equipment capabilities have matured and software tools have actually come to be a lot more sophisticated. Industries varying from pharmaceuticals to finance are beginning to determine specific use cases where quantum advantages can be realised, despite present technological constraints. Medicine exploration processes, as an example, gain from quantum simulation capabilities that can model molecular communications with unprecedented precision. Financial institutions are checking out quantum algorithms for portfolio optimisation and risk evaluation, where the ability to process substantial combinatorial spaces offers considerable affordable advantages. Supply chain optimisation represents another sector where quantum techniques demonstrate clear benefits over classical techniques, specifically for complicated logistics networks with numerous variables and restraints. The growing ecosystem of quantum software program development tools, consisting of specialised programming languages and simulation settings, has made it simpler for domain specialists to convert their troubles into quantum-compatible formats.
